In order to do multigrid, you need to build a series of meshes with different resolution. Typically, it is not "nice" to ask the user to build all the meshes for you by hand, so you've got a choice: either you get a coarse mesh and then refine it n times (problem with boundary conditions), or you are stuck with the problem of automatic construction of coarse meshes for the user-defined (fine) mesh. The way you do this is to group bunches of fine mesh cells together to create a single coarse cell, which is called AGGLOMERATION. There is a few interesting algorithms, all loosely based on the Cutthil-McKee node renumbering procedure.
